Blueprint: Nuveen-Schroders merger; Mapfre’s portfolio diversification; brokerages’ sell-off implications

Nuveen’s acquisition of London-based asset manager Schroders is slated to form a $2.5 trillion asset management titan with a private real estate exposure at around $172 billion. Madrid-based insurer Mapfre is looking to diversify its property portfolio and seek opportunities outside the office market, investment manager-owning listed brokers experience stock rout because of AI bubble fears and more in today’s digest, exclusively for our valued subscribers.
